* WHAT...Small stream flooding caused by excessive rainfall is expected. * WHERE...Northwestern Kershaw County in central South Carolina... Southeastern Lancaster County in central South Carolina... * WHEN...Until 945 PM EDT. * IMPACTS...Minor flooding in low-lying and poor drainage areas.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S... At 748 PM EDT, Doppler radar indicated heavy rain due to thunderstorms. This will cause small stream flooding. Between 1 and 2 inches of rain have fallen. Additional rainfall amounts up to 1 inch are expected over the area. This additional rain will result in minor flooding. Some locations that will experience flooding include... Kershaw, Westville and Kershaw Correctional Institution. http://www.weather.gov/safety/flood
